School Overview
Freeport Elementary School (FES), located in Freeport, Florida, serves as a central educational hub within the Walton County School District. Situated along US Highway 331, the school provides a foundational learning environment for students in the surrounding community, focusing on academic development, social-emotional growth, and preparing young learners for their transition into middle school. As part of a growing coastal county, the school reflects the district’s commitment to providing accessible, high-quality public education to a diverse and expanding local population.
The school is dedicated to cultivating a positive school climate where students are encouraged to achieve their personal best. Through its official website, FES maintains strong communication with families, providing essential resources, information on curriculum standards, and updates on school events. By fostering a partnership between teachers, parents, and the community, Freeport Elementary strives to create a supportive, inclusive atmosphere that emphasizes foundational literacy, numeracy, and character development for every student it serves.

Student Demographics
Student Demographics Data Table
| Demographic | Student Count |
|---|---|
| White | 773 |
| Hispanic | 250 |
| Black | 34 |
| Asian | 8 |
| Two or More | 52 |
| American Indian | 4 |
| Pacific Islander | 2 |

School Details
| Status: | Open |
|---|---|
| School Level: | Elementary School |
| School Type: | Regular School |
| Charter Status:* | Public Non-Charter |
| Virtual Instruction: | No virtual instruction |
| Shared Time Status: | No |
| District: | WALTON |
| Phone: | (850)892-1210 |
| Website: | http://fes.walton.k12.fl.us/ |
| Grade Range: | Pre-K - 4th |
| Total Students: | 1,123 |
| Full-Time Teachers (FTE): | 64.3 |
| Pupil/Teacher Ratio: | 17.5 |
| NSLP Participation:1 | Yes participating without using any Provision or the CEO |
| Qualified Free Lunch: | 505 |
| Qualified Reduced Lunch: | 83 |
